So yesterday I went to my cottage and re-designed the cats feeding house to accomodate them during winter. It is a small kennel that I made few years back just to keep the food for them. Now I saw, obviously, they were freezing in -18C, shaking and starving. So I got the polypropylen or whatever the white stuff is called that is used for insulation and that used to be around all electrical devices. You know the white stuff which you can break into small roundy pieces and looks like snow. So I got few sheets of this, a electrical flooring mat and some nice mats. Opened up one side of the kennel, lined the walls from inside, put up a curtain for the door to keep the snow and winds off a bit more, lined the flooring and closed the wall up again. It is now officially in better living conditions than my own cottage which can be used only in summer! The kennel now keeps warmth, the cats moved in but are not liking the fact that they can not see anything because it is closed house and they are wild homeless cats. The floor is +22C at all times, which also keeps the canned food not frozen. It used to freeze within a minute or less even. Now I put food to the floor and it’s just about right. They will eat it anyway within a day. Which means I have new challenge – how to make it so that there is food all the time so I don’t have to drive there and spend minimum 2 hours every time I go there. I realise the canned food is impossible to put somehow to come out by portions. But the dry food could run from the silo-looking bottle down to the feeding bowls. The same way we used to feed our chickens, you just need to top the silo up. I need to go to the building materials shop for some inspiration :).
